Abstract
The reaction of 2-N-acetylguanine with 7 in DMF at 80 ˚C resulted in the formation of four products, namely, 2-N-acetyl-N 9 -[3,5-bis(tert-butyldimethylsilyloxy)benzyl]-guanine (11), [²5] 2-N-acetyl-N 7 -[3,5-bis(tert-butyldimethylsilyloxy)benzyl]guanine (12), [²6] and the monosilylated derivatives 2-N-acetyl-N 9 -[3-(tert-butyldimethylsilyloxy)-5-hydroxybenzyl]guanine and 2-N-acetyl-N 7 -[3-(tert-butyldimethylsilyloxy)-5-hydroxybenzyl]guanine in 20, 20, 14, and ...
